Our project urgently needs to import a batch of LED light sources, and there are only 20 days left for delivery. I've searched for a bunch of agency companies online, and they all claim to be professional, but I'm not willing to make a decision lightly. I'm most afraid of encountering unreliable agents who might cause delays in customs clearance and disrupt the project schedule. Could you please tell me how to quickly identify truly reliable light source suppliers? ? Any recommendations?

No matter how tight time is,the compliance bottom line cannot be broken. Not recommended to ask for a "recommended list" directly,but use these three criteria to quickly screen: 1. Qualification Verification: We require the other party to provide the original scanned copy of the "Customs Declaration Unit Registration Certificate",and confirm that their business scope includes "lighting fixtures" or "lighting devices". Most importantly,we must verify whether they possess the "Qualification Certificate for Mandatory Product Certification Agencies",as all light source products are subject to mandatory certification.?3C certification?1. Without this qualification,all subsequent procedures are just empty talk。
2. Retrospective investigation of cases: Don't just focus on successful cases. Directly request to provide at least three "Customs Inspection Notices" and the processing results for lighting products within the past six months. A reliable agent will proactively explain the inspection rate and common risk points,if they are hesitant or unable to provide them,it can generally be determined that they lack sufficient experience。
Liability Clause: In the preliminary agreement,it must be clearly stipulated that if delays in customs clearance or fines arise due to errors in HS code classification or 3C certification issues,the agent shall bear joint and several liability and compensate for direct losses. Only those who dare to sign this clause truly have the confidence. Currently,customs inspections of lighting products focus on energy efficiency labels and false product declarations. Never believe in promises like "tax-inclusive customs clearance" - that's the biggest trap.

The delivery deadline is 20 days.Air freightIt's the only choice. But what's more crucial than the transportation method is the agentPort response speed:- Preferably, use the ports of Shanghai or Guangzhou: These two ports have the most mature inspection process for lighting products, with dedicated "lighting fast lanes". Reliable agents should have permanent cooperating customs brokers in these two ports, which can achieve "arriving at the port on the same day and clearing customs the next day".
It's necessary to clarify the customs clearance plan in advance: Directly ask the agent, "If the customs conducts random inspections, what is your emergency response plan?" A professional agent will clearly inform you of the inspection site, the estimated inspection duration, and whether an additional energy efficiency test report is required. If they just say "We have good connections with the customs," immediately eliminate them as an option.
Document pre-review: A reliable agent will require you to provide a complete packing list, invoice, 3C certificate, and energy efficiency label registration documents before shipping, and submit the customs declaration elements in advance. The goods will be pre-registered before arriving at the port, and the formal declaration will be completed within 2 hours after arrival. This process can save at least 1.5 days.
Alternative Hong Kong transit option: If there is a sudden congestion at the main port, professional agents should have temporary transit warehouses in Hong Kong and be able to switch to land customs clearance. Although the cost will increase by 15%, it can ensure that the delivery deadline will not be delayed. Due to the urgency of the situation, it is recommended to send letters to 3-5 agents today, requesting written responses to the above-mentioned solutions within 24 hours, and sorting them according to their response speed and professionalism.

Don't make recommendations—use persuasive techniques to test them. You can call the potential agents today and ask them these three questions. If their answers are convincing, we can proceed further with the discussion:
The first question: "Our LED light source is for industrial equipment, must we do?3C certification?"If there are inconsistencies between the requirements of customs and commodity inspection, how would you handle it?" — This question can immediately screen out 80% of "shady agents". Professional agents will clearly state: it must be done, who should apply, the cost, and the timeframe, and proactively offer "we can handle it for you at an additional cost". If the other party says "it shouldn't be necessary" or "we can handle it", just hang up immediately.
The second question: "If the customs inspection is delayed for three days due to your incorrect documents, how should we sign the compensation clause?" — A reliable agent will request to review the specific product information before providing a written commitment and proactively suggest, "We can agree on a maximum compensation limit for demurrage fees." If the other party avoids the issue or says, "We've never made any mistakes," this indicates a lack of risk-assuming capability.
The third question: "Can you accept the payment method of paying the balance after the goods arrive and clear customs, and reserving 10% as a quality deposit to be paid after 30 days?" — This can test the other party's financial strength and cooperation sincerity. High-quality agents will agree, but may require a higher down payment ratio; if they reject it outright, it indicates that their cash flow is tight and their risk resistance is weak. Finally,
A clause must be added to the contract: "If the goods cannot be delivered on time due to the agent's negligence, the client has the right to unilaterally terminate the contract, and the agent shall refund all payments made and compensate for direct losses." Only an agent who dares to sign this clause is truly worthy of trust.
